Smallpy Utility Functions

A collection of reusable Python utility functions and classes for:

  • console output control
  • JSON "memory" file management
  • Excel exporting
  • basic image recognition and screen navigation
  • progression tracking with time estimation

This module is intended to be imported and reused across automation and data-processing scripts.


Features

  • Enable ANSI color / cursor control on Windows terminals
  • Clear previously printed terminal lines
  • Write Pandas DataFrames to Excel
  • Persist structured data to JSON "memory"
    • check for existing entries in "memory"
  • Wait for UI images to appear or disappear (via PyAutoGUI)
  • Click UI elements based on image matching
  • Track progess of iteration with dynamic formatting options
  • Get most recentely created file in a directory

Installation

pip install small-py

Dependencies:

pip install pandas pyautogui

Usage

Import the functions or classes you need:

from utils import (
  enable_virtual_terminal,
  clear_terminal,
  write_to_excel,
  add_to_memory,
  is_in_memory,
  wait_for_image,
  find_and_click,
  Counter,
  get_most_recent_file,
)

Persistent Memory (JSON)

Stored in ./memory/memory.json by default

Memory Strucutre

{"key":"entry"}
{
  "key1":{
    "id":"entry1",
    "optional_field_1":"value",
    ...
    "optional_field_n":"value"
  },
  ...
}
  • "Key" identifies a shared entry structure for a particular purpose
    • All entries under the same key must share the same structure
    • A "memory" file can have multiple "keys"
  • Entries must contain an "id" field
  • New entries replace existing entries with the same id

Add or Update an Entry

entry = {"id": 1, "status": "done"}
add_to_memory(
  memory_key = "tasks",
  new_entry = entry
)

Check if an Entry Exists

exists = is_in_memory(
  memory_key="tasks",
  new_entry={"id": 1, "status": "done"},
  comparison_field="status"
)

Screen Automation (PyAutoGUI)

Wait for an Image

coord = wait_for_image("button.png", timeout=10)
  • Accepts a single image path or a list of paths
  • Can optionally wait for an image to disappear:
wait_for_image("loading.png", invert_search=True)

Find and Click an Image

Clicks on the center of the found image

find_and_click("submit.png")
  • Optionally offset the click location, measured in pixels from the center of the reference image
    • offset=(x_offset,y_offset)
    • increasing x offsets to right, increasing y offsets down
find_and_click("submit.png",offset=(5,5))

Progress Tracking

Counter Class

Tracks progress and estimates remaining time.

counter = Counter(
    count=10
)

for _ in range(10):
    # do work
    counter.display()
  • Output of counter.display() will default to n/N where n is the iteration number and N is the total count
  • A custom format can be passed upon initialization
counter = Counter(
    count=10,
    format = "Iteration %n/%N"
)

for _ in range(10):
    # do work
    counter.display()
  • Or by changing the formatter attribute to utilize dynamic formatting with f-strings
counter = Counter(
    count=10
)

for item in ['foo','bar','baz','qux']:
    # do work
    counter.formatter = f"Iteration %n/%N - {item}"
    counter.display()

Format tokens:

  • %n — iteration number
  • %N — total count
  • %T — estimated completion time (e.g. "02:04 PM")
  • %t — raw seconds remaining as float
  • %f — time remaining split by unit (e.g. "2h 4m 8s")

File Utilities

Get Most Recent File in a Directory

latest = get_most_recent_file("downloads")

Returns the path to the most recently created file, or "No files found".

Notes & Limitations

  • Screen automation relies on image matching and screen resolution
  • JSON memory assumes consistent dictionary structure per key
  • Designed for scripting and automation, not as a full framework
